EcoFlow has grown from a camping gadget brand into one of the most visible names in UK home energy storage. Their products now span plug-in home batteries, portable power stations, solar panels, and a standalone microinverter. The range is wide enough to be genuinely confusing — this guide maps out every current UK product and who each one suits.

The EcoFlow STREAM series: plug-in home batteries

The STREAM series is EcoFlow's answer to a specific problem: how do you add battery storage to a home without scaffolding, planning permission, or a G98/G99 network operator application? The answer is a wall-mounted unit that charges from the grid or from solar panels, then feeds 800W back into your home's AC circuits through a standard 13A plug socket on the battery's output side.

Every STREAM unit shares the same core specifications:

  • Battery: 1.92 kWh LFP (LiFePO₄), 6,000 cycles to 70% capacity
  • Warranty: 10 years
  • Grid output: 800W rated (230V~, 50Hz)
  • Max device load: 2,300W (battery output + simultaneous grid draw)
  • IP rating: IP65
  • App control: EcoFlow App (Wi-Fi + Bluetooth)
  • G99 grid connection approval (UK)
  • Self-heating at ≤5°C for cold-climate operation

Where they differ is the number of direct solar (MPPT) inputs. The table below covers the full UK lineup:

ModelApprox. priceMPPT channelsMax solar inputBest for
STREAM AC£6890None (AC only)Grid arbitrage, no solar
STREAM AC Pro£69921,200W1–2 panels, entry solar
STREAM Max£87921,000W2 panels, mid-range
STREAM Pro£82331,500W3 panel strings / mixed orientations
STREAM Ultra£94942,000WUp to 4 panel strings, maximum solar
STREAM Ultra X~£1,400 est.42,000WDouble battery (3.84 kWh), 4 strings

Prices EcoFlow UK direct, inc. VAT. Retailer prices vary — verify before purchasing.

All models except the Ultra X stack up to six units for a maximum of 11.52 kWh. The Ultra X, with its doubled 3.84 kWh cell, can reach approximately 23 kWh across six units.

Optional accessory: EcoFlow × Shelly Smart Meter

EcoFlow and Shelly have an official co-branded smart meter — the EcoFlow × Shelly Smart Meter (Shelly Pro 3EM) — that upgrades the STREAM from a tariff-arbitrage device into a solar self-consumption optimiser. It mounts inside your consumer unit (professional installation required — Part P notifiable work) and monitors your real-time grid import and export. The EcoFlow app uses this data to divert surplus solar into the STREAM battery rather than letting it export to the grid at low SEG rates. Compatible with STREAM AC Pro, Pro, and Ultra. Price: £149 (EcoFlow UK direct).

STREAM Microinverter: the solar input component

The STREAM Microinverter is the component that converts DC electricity from solar panels into AC electricity that can feed your home's circuits or charge a STREAM battery. It is sold separately and is worth understanding on its own terms.

SpecValue
UK price£129–£179 (EcoFlow UK direct / specialist retailers)
Grid output800W rated
MPPT channels2
Max solar input1,200W (600W per channel)
MPPT voltage range16–60V DC (max 65V)
Max MPPT current16A per channel
IP ratingIP67
Operating temp−40°C to 65°C
Warranty10 years
Grid approvalG99 (UK)

The microinverter works with any STREAM battery unit and also with third-party batteries that accept AC input. If you already own a balcony solar panel and want to add the inverter component, the STREAM Microinverter is worth considering.

G99 hardwired installation required in the UK

Despite EcoFlow's "plug-in solar" marketing language, the STREAM Microinverter cannot be connected via a 3-pin plug socket in the UK. UK regulations require permanent electrical installation by a qualified electrician and G99 notification to your Distribution Network Operator. The EU 600W variant can use a Schuko plug in some countries — the UK 800W model cannot. Budget for an electrician visit before purchasing.

EcoFlow Delta Pro 3: flagship portable power station

The Delta Pro 3 sits in an entirely different category from the STREAM series. It is a portable power station — a large, self-contained unit with a built-in inverter, wheels, and a handle. Think serious off-grid capability, camping with high-draw appliances, or whole-home emergency backup — not day-to-day grid arbitrage.

SpecValue
UK price£2,799
Battery capacity4,096 Wh (~4.1 kWh)
Battery chemistryLFP (LiFePO₄), 4,000 cycles to 80%
AC output (continuous)4,000W
AC output (X-Boost)6,000W
Max solar input2,600W (dual PV ports: 1,600W high-voltage + 1,000W low-voltage)
Expandable to12,288 Wh (~12.3 kWh) with 2 × Smart Extra Batteries
Charge speed0–80% in ~50 min (EV charger / X-Stream)
IP ratingIP65
UPS switchover10ms
Warranty5 years

The 6,000W X-Boost output is notable: it lets you run appliances rated above the unit's continuous 4,000W using a form of intelligent load management. The Delta Pro 3 will power a kettle, electric oven, or workshop equipment that smaller power stations cannot handle.

The Delta Pro 3 is stocked by EcoFlow UK direct and Costco UK. It is primarily sold through specialist retailers rather than Amazon.

Delta Pro 3 vs STREAM: which is for you?

If you want to reduce your electricity bill day-to-day by storing cheap-rate grid power or solar energy, the STREAM series is the better fit — it is designed for fixed installation and continuous cycling. The Delta Pro 3 excels for high-power portable use: motorhome trips, off-grid cabins, building sites, or as a large backup unit for power cuts.

EcoFlow RIVER 2 series: compact portable power

The RIVER 2 family is EcoFlow's lighter, more affordable portable power range. All three models use LFP chemistry (~3,000 cycle life) and charge to 100% in around an hour from a wall socket. They are designed for camping, festivals, garden power, and light emergency use.

ModelCapacityAC outputMax solar inputWeightUK price
RIVER 2256 Wh300W (600W X-Boost)110W3.5 kg£209
RIVER 2 Max512 Wh500W (1,000W X-Boost)220W6.0 kg£449
RIVER 2 Pro768 Wh800W (1,600W X-Boost)~7.8 kg£499

RIVER 2 Pro solar input spec not confirmed from available sources — check EcoFlow UK direct.

The RIVER 2 is genuinely pocketable for its capacity: 3.5 kg and 256 Wh covers phone charging, a CPAP machine overnight, or a full day of laptop use. The RIVER 2 Pro at 768 Wh is the most practical choice for a long weekend off-grid — its 800W continuous output handles a small induction hob at reduced settings.

Pair any RIVER 2 with EcoFlow's portable solar panels (see below) via MC4 connectors for a self-sufficient off-grid setup.

Both the RIVER 2 and RIVER 2 Pro are available on Amazon UK as well as EcoFlow UK direct.

EcoFlow portable solar panels

EcoFlow's portable panel range covers 110W to 400W and is compatible with every STREAM, Delta Pro, and RIVER product via standard MC4 connectors. All models fold flat for transport and storage.

ModelWattageEfficiencyWeightUK price
110W Panel110W~22%~4.1 kg£199
NextGen 160W160W25% (TOPCon N-type)5.6 kgCheck EcoFlow UK
220W Lightweight220W25% (TOPCon N-type)4.4 kg£349
220W Bifacial220W~23%9.5 kg~£359
400W Panel400W22.4%16 kg£649

A few standout points from the range:

220W Lightweight vs 220W Bifacial: The Lightweight panel uses TOPCon cells and weighs 4.4 kg — less than half the Bifacial's 9.5 kg. For van life or camping where you're carrying the panel, the Lightweight is the practical choice. The Bifacial model captures light from both faces, making it more interesting for ground-mounted use where reflected light from paving or grass hits the rear — a modest but real gain in low-angle or diffuse UK light conditions.

400W Panel: This is a substantial piece of kit — think semi-permanent garden deployment rather than carried camping use. It is IP68 rated and chainable (two panels can be connected in series or parallel to maximise input to a Delta Pro 3 or STREAM Ultra).

NextGen 160W: Uses the same TOPCon Type-N cell technology as the 220W Lightweight, achieving 25% efficiency in a smaller folded footprint. Worth considering if you need more wattage than the 110W but want a compact package.

All portable panels work with the STREAM Microinverter via MC4 — you can use them in a balcony solar setup if you have the required hardwired inverter installation.

Which EcoFlow product is right for you?

The EcoFlow range spans very different use cases. Here is a decision guide:

"I rent a flat with a south-facing balcony" Consider the STREAM Ultra paired with balcony-mount solar panels. The Ultra's four MPPT channels handle multiple small panels across a balcony railing. You will still need a hardwired installation for the STREAM Microinverter — budget for an electrician — but the battery itself plugs in via a standard 13A socket.

"I want to cut my electricity bill using cheap overnight rates but I don't have solar" The STREAM AC at £689 is the entry point. It has no solar inputs — it charges purely from the grid overnight (for example on a cheap overnight tariff) and discharges during the day, offsetting the higher peak rate. No solar required, no panels, no roof work.

"I go camping or motorhoming regularly" The RIVER 2 Pro (£499, 768 Wh) paired with a 220W Lightweight panel (£349) gives you a capable off-grid setup under 13 kg combined. The RIVER 2 Pro's 800W continuous output handles most camping appliances including small induction hobs.

"I need serious portable power — off-grid cabin, building site, long-term van life" The Delta Pro 3 (£2,799, 4,096 Wh, 4,000W AC) is in a different league from the RIVER 2 series. Its 6,000W X-Boost mode handles high-draw power tools and cooking appliances. Expand to 12.3 kWh with two extra batteries.

"I already have balcony solar panels connected to a microinverter — I want storage" The STREAM AC (£689) accepts AC from any microinverter, so you can pair it with your existing setup without replacing the inverter. If your current inverter is not outputting to a battery, you may need to check compatibility with your installer.

"I want to add a standalone microinverter to my existing panels" The STREAM Microinverter at £129–£179 is worth exploring. It connects to any pair of standard solar panels via MC4 and outputs 800W AC. But note — in the UK this must be hardwired by a qualified electrician under G99. There is no 3-pin plug option in the UK.

STREAM is not a whole-home battery system

The STREAM series outputs 800W maximum to your home circuits — enough to cover background loads (fridge, lights, router, TV) but not your kettle, oven, or immersion heater simultaneously. If you want a system that covers your whole home including high-draw appliances, look at professional installations such as the GivEnergy All-in-One or Tesla Powerwall 3, which output 3–11 kW. The STREAM is best understood as a bill-reduction tool rather than full home backup.
